This position is for a Travel Cardiac Cath Lab Technologist who assists in heart catheterization and electrophysiology procedures in healthcare settings such as cardiac cath labs or operating rooms. Responsibilities include preparing equipment, assisting surgeons, monitoring patient vitals, and maintaining sterile environments. The role requires acute care experience, ARRT and BLS certifications, and a valid state license, offering benefits such as housing allowances, health insurance, and retirement plans.

Job Description
As a cardiac cath lab technologist, you'll assist with catheterization of the heart and other electrophysiology procedures. Working in an operating room, cardiac cath lab or similar healthcare facility, you'll prepare equipment, assist surgeons, monitor patient vitals, help maintain sterile conditions and more. You might care for patients undergoing angioplasty, stent implantation, ablation, fluoroscopy or other procedures.

About the Company - Octave Bioscience is developing a suite of novel measurement tools that feed into structured analytical data models aimed at improving care management decisions to create better patient outcomes at lower costs. We are focusing our efforts on neurodegenerative disease, starting with multiple sclerosis (MS), to bring direct, positive impact to people's lives. We have a CAP Accredited Laboratory and have developed a hybrid immunoassay-qPCR test for deployment as a Laboratory Developed Test.
About the Role - The Clinical Laboratory Assistant (CLA) will be responsible for supporting Clinical Laboratory Scientists and Lab Management in the daily operations of Octave's Clinical Lab. Primary duties will consist of sample receipt and accessioning into LIMS, data entry, customer service activities, prepping blood samples for analysis, performing maintenance on equipment, general laboratory and administrative tasks and complying with all applicable local, state, and federal laboratory requirements. The work requires keeping meticulous and organized records, excellent attention to detail, effective written and verbal communication skills, the ability to multitask and be flexible with schedules, and working both independently and in a team environment to deliver high quality results in the most efficient manner.

Our Clinical Lab Scientists (level II) perform clinical testing in one or more of the following areas: blood bank, chemistry, serology, hematology, urinalysis, coagulation, special chemistry, microbiology and manual tests. Our team is amazing, we consider ourselves a family who work hard to support each other and we are looking for someone who feels patient care is as meaningful as we do. If that is you, come be a part of what makes us great and apply today!
You will perform automated, semi-automated and manual procedures in the fields of bacteriology, parasitology, hematology, coagulation, serology, chemistry, urinalysis, immunology, and immunohematology. According to established procedures and policies
You will perform preventative maintenance on laboratory instrumentation, interpret results as to their accuracy, acceptability and critical limits and organizes work to meet established deadlines and record all data obtained
You will work actively and be cooperative with nursing and other hospital staff to ensure timely patient care as well as assist with regulatory compliance
You will be responsible for training lab personnel and are expected to perform in-charge assignment in the absence of a manager

Under the direction of the Production Supervisor, the Chemical Technician is responsible for the routine changing of solvents, etch tank fluids, and resist bottles; making, pouring, and maintaining develop solution and lapping slurries; performing tests using various laboratory tools and analyzing the results to ensure consistency; and disposing of chemical waste as needed. How much does a laboratory technician earn in Fremont, CA?
The average laboratory technician in Fremont, CA earns between $28,000 and $72,000 annually. This compares to the national average laboratory technician range of $27,000 to $58,000.
Average laboratory technician salary in Fremont, CA
$45,000
